BigTable is a distributed data storage system designed by Google

BigTable is a distributed data storage system designed by Google to handle a database of data that is not relational. The BigTable database is a sparse, distributed, and persistent storage multidimensional sorted map. BigTable is designed to reliably process PE-level data and can be deployed on thousands of machines.

Interpreting the selection and design of BigTable NoSQL Databases

Data scale BigTable database systems (such as HBase and Cassandra) are designed to meet the needs of massive data storage. The massive data scale mentioned here refers to the size of data stored in a single table in terabytes or petabytes. Google Core Technology

This article mainly introduces Google's ten core technologies, which can be divided into four categories: Distributed infrastructure: GFS, chubby, and Protocol buffer. Distributed large-scale data processing: mapreduce and sawzall. Distributed Database Technology: bigtable and database sharding.
